Vaginal rejuvenation is a procedure for women looking to address vaginal laxity and similar feminine concerns. This has traditionally been done with surgery, but there are now several non-surgical vaginal rejuvenation options available. But just how does non-surgical vaginal rejuvenation compare to surgical vaginal rejuvenation.

Non-surgical vaginal rejuvenation

Non-surgical vaginal rejuvenation uses laser technology to resurface the vaginal tissues. FemiLift is one of the most effective vaginal rejuvenation treatments now available. With FemiLift a special laser probe is inserted into the vagina, and delivers fractional energy that stimulates collagen formation, tightening the vaginal tissue.  

Surgical vaginal rejuvenation

Surgical vaginal rejuvenation or vaginoplasty is a surgical procedure that is done to tighten the vagina by removing stretched skin. The procedure also enhances the tone and strength of the vaginal muscle.

How does non-surgical vaginal rejuvenation compare to surgical vaginal rejuvenation? 

There is no downtime with FemiLift, but surgical vaginal rejuvenation requires a downtime of 4-6 weeks. Patients are advised to refrain from intercourse for up to 6 weeks after surgery, compared to 3 days after FemiLift treatment.

No incisions are required with FemiLift. The laser energy remodels the vaginal tissue, causing the collagen and elastin fibers to contract. This has an overall tightening effect on the vaginal canal.

Surgical vaginal rejuvenation is done using general anesthesia, but no anesthesia is needed with FemiLift, as the procedure is virtually painless.

The results of FemiLift last about 18 months, but the results with vaginoplasty typically last for many years.
